Output 57d6b831c4e01e7446e931a4baf3e07e365519b56eb3526f42e40a1aef655c37:0

value
539000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62be49b708766070d55c3f296c17acf106f7f0fd OP_EQUAL
address
3Ah86nHeQGL5NF3sxDvD2evtQwyrroY7vU
transaction
57d6b831c4e01e7446e931a4baf3e07e365519b56eb3526f42e40a1aef655c37
spent
true